Italian to English Art/Literary costumes
Restoration of an opera costume:

"Gli interventi di restauro non sono stati particolarmente laboriosi, il costume si presentava in buone condizioni; è stato necessario un rinvigorimento delle varie parti dopo aver staccato il bustino dalla gonna ed aver tolto le ruches al collo e ai polsi. Il corpino è stato foderato per consolidare il tessuto."

does this simply mean reinforced?
